Как стать автором
Обновить
43.92
Outlines Tech
Технологический партнер для крупного бизнеса

Бросил мечту о разработке, стал тестировщиком и не жалею: история, как я 10 лет вкатывался в IT

Уровень сложностиПростой
Время на прочтение8 мин
Количество просмотров1.4K

В 2006 году я захотел стать разработчиком. Учился, брал небольшие заказы, откликался на вакансии, проходил собеседования. В итоге на 10 лет застрял в эникее: ставил винду, настраивал сеть, чинил принтеры. Денег не хватало, ипотека давила, жена предлагала поехать на вахту. Но я продолжал вкатываться в IT и в итоге оказался в тестировании.

Привет! Меня зовут Виктор, я Senior QA в Outlines Tech. Если вы не можете найти себя в IT или у вас тупик в карьере — возможно, моя история покажет, что выход есть. Ниже нет инструкции, как быстро сменить профессию. Я просто расскажу, почему у меня не получилось с разработкой, как вкатился в тестирование через техподдержку и есть ли повод жалеть о потраченном времени.

Путь в IT я начал с физико-математического факультета

У меня был пример родственника, который после специальности «Информатика с дополнительной специальностью иностранный язык» стал успешным разработчиком — я пошёл туда же.

Разработке учили на уровне преподавателя информатики, а не разработчика. Я понял, что такое матрица, как обходить элементы массива и считать комбинации. Получил базовые знания о WEB — технологиях, алгоритмах, языках программирования, СУБД. Эти знания напрямую не связаны с реальной разработкой, но они заложили базу, которая позже пригодилась в работе. 

Один из учебников, по которому я учился в университете
Один из учебников, по которому я учился в университете

На втором курсе я начал подрабатывать. Делал мультимедийные учебники — десктопные приложения с интерактивными элементами. Даже сам рисовал в фотошопе стеклянные кнопки, чтобы всё выглядело красиво по меркам 2000-х. Готовые учебники продавал преподавателям и другим людям под заказ. Так я получил первый опыт коммерческой разработки.

Параллельно учёбе устроился техником в университетский компьютерный класс. Работа была простой: сидишь в классе, помогаешь преподавателям и студентам с компьютером, следишь, чтобы ничего не сломали. Зарплата — буквально пара тысяч рублей в месяц, хватало только на пиво и сигареты. Но для меня это была первая запись в трудовой книжке, которая хоть как-то связана с IT.

Вместо разработки застрял на 10 лет эникейщиком

На третьем курсе я пробовал устроиться разработчиком вместе с другом. Мы пошли в компанию, где брали на стажировку. Друг был опытнее и умнее, но по итогу взяли меня. Видимо, я лучше разговаривал на собеседовании. Но через неделю в компании поняли, что со мной ошиблись — я не справлялся даже с базовыми задачами. Меня уволили, а друг позже стал senior-разработчиком в «Яндекс». Ирония.

После университета искал работу хоть кем-то, но в IT. В Белгороде была крупная организация, которая поставляла электроэнергию. Я мечтал там работать разработчиком ещё в университете. Но, к сожалению, разработкой там не занимались и нужны были лишь инженеры общей технической поддержки, они же — эникейщики. На эту должность меня в итоге и взяли. 

Работа эникейщиком была рутинной. У кого-то сломался компьютер, кому-то нужно переустановить Windows, кому-то настроить сетевое оборудование. Я получал 19 тысяч рублей и для 2009 года в Белгороде это была хорошая зарплата: другие айтишники получали примерно 15 тысяч рублей. 

Мечту о разработке при этом я не бросал. Вечерами после работы я изучал C#, пытался делать сайты на ASP.NET, выполнил несколько заказов за небольшие деньги. Но это не приносило стабильного дохода, только забирало силы и время.

Первые несколько лет работа эникейщиком устраивала: стабильность, раз в 5 лет добавляли премию за выслугу лет. Жизнь шла по плану: женился, родилась дочь, взял ипотеку на строительство дома. Надеялся, что техподдержка это временно, скоро уйду в разработку. Но в итоге застрял на 10 лет и не видел способа выбраться.

Пытаюсь уйти из эникея — жена отправляет на север

К 2019 году я окончательно выгорел. За 10 лет моя зарплата в Белгороде выросла до 38 тысяч, но этих денег не хватало: я не мог обеспечивать семью, платить за ипотеку и обустраивать дом. Жена предложила отправить меня на вахту на север, где за ту же работу платили бы в три раза больше, но я отказался от этой идеи. Не люблю холод.

Я решил, что если не разработка, то попробую уйти в другую IT-область. Тогда мне показалось перспективным заняться SAP-консалтингом. Я прошёл собеседование в компанию, которая занималась внедрением ERP-системы SAP. Меня взяли на стажёрскую зарплату в 35 тысяч рублей, что чуть меньше, чем платили до этого. Но я согласился, потому что видел в этом шанс вырваться их технической поддержки.

На новом месте стало сложно с первого дня. Команда состояла из опытных специалистов, а я за годы работы в техподдержке отстал в навыках. Материалы по SAP оказались сложными, в них не было нормальных объяснений только общие презентации и инструкции. Я не понимал, почему и для чего делаю задачи, а задавать правильные вопросы руководителю у меня не получалось.

Руководитель пытался помочь, но вопросы в духе: «Что тебе непонятно?», — вводили меня в ступор. Я боялся признаться, что не понимаю вообще ничего. Вместо поддержки от коллег я чувствовал себя глупым и беспомощным. Так я промучился три месяца и понял, что больше не выдержу и решил уйти. Да и перед увольнением я чувствовал, что меня скоро попросят уйти.

Как я потом узнал, в компании была большая текучка кадров. Новичков бросали в работу без нормального онбординга. Мол, тот кто продержится — молодец, пусть остаётся. Я решил не ждать, пока меня «сольют», пошёл к руководству и сказал, что ухожу. 

В итоге я оказался в ещё более плохой ситуации, чем до SAP: я остался без работы, с женой, дочкой и ипотекой.

Докопаться — это моё: как я перешёл в тестирование и отказался от разработки

В последний день работы в SAP, я написал своему другу и спросил нет ли у него вакансий. Он работал в банке и сказал, что есть место в техподдержке с перспективой перейти в тестирование. Я ухватился за этот шанс, хотя казалось, что снова возвращаюсь в рутину, от которой пытался убежать. 

Когда я пришёл в банк, то чувствовал себя разбитым и неуверенным. Синдром самозванца был на пике, постоянно думал про себя: «Ну какой из меня нафиг айтишник?». Но на удивление всё оказалось иначе, чем в SAP. Начальник спокойно объяснял сложные вещи столько раз, сколько мне было нужно для понимания. Коллеги поддерживали и помогали вникать в банковские продукты.

Чтобы не искать отдельных специалистов, в банке тестированием занималась техподдержка. Я разбирался с ошибками в банковских системах, помогал пользователям в чате, отслеживал поломки в системе и проверял новые доработки. Так я стал выполнять функции тестировщика, хотя официально им не числился.

Я увидел тестирование и понял, что мне это подходит. Здесь нужно докапываться до всего, а я это люблю. Мне важно понимать, как работает продукт, где в нём слабые места и как их найти раньше пользователя. Я уже не просто делал рутинную работу, а начал видеть смысл и влияние на качество продукта. А благодаря своим подработкам я быстро начал ориентироваться в технических деталях: читал логи, разбирался в ошибках, помогал коллегам с техническими нюансами.

Разработка, наоборот, перестала казаться интересной. Я раньше думал, что разработчик — это человек, который творит, создаёт. А на деле это часто рутина, дедлайны и архитектурные ограничения. И чтобы стать сильным разработчиком, мне нужно было бы тратить ещё годы на обучение. Я понял, что для меня этот поезд ушёл и время упущено. А в тестировании я почти сразу начал чувствовать себя уверенно и увидел зону роста.

Через семь месяцев в банке я понял, что перерос позицию специалиста техподдержки. Плюс устал от графика: работать приходилось 2/2 по 12 часов в смену. После работы хотелось лежать и ничего не делать, сил на семью и на постройку дома уже не оставалось. Я решил, что нужно двигаться дальше, но теперь уже осознанно выбирал развитие в тестировании, а не разработке.

Первый оффер и серьёзный рост зарплаты

Я продолжал работать в банке, но параллельно откликался на вакансии — проверял, интересен ли кому-то мой опыт. И неожиданно быстро мне позвонили с предложением поработать на новом проекте тестировщиком за 66 тысяч рублей. Это было в два раза больше, чем в банке, поэтому на оффер я сразу согласился.

Работа меня устраивала, но были проблемы с оплатой. Я был оформлен по ИП, из-за чего деньги приходили нестабильно. Мог работать месяц, а зарплату получать только один раз через следующий месяц. То есть деньги за май я получал в конце июня, за июнь в конце июля и так далее. Оплачивать ипотеку и содержать семью так было неудобно. Иногда даже приходилось занимать деньги у друзей, чтобы не сорвать платёж по кредиту. 

Понял, что так долго не выдержу, открыл резюме и начал искать вакансии. В какой-то момент получил оффер на 80 тысяч рублей, зарплата по трудовому договору, выплаты чётко по датам.

Я позвонил руководителю и честно сказал:

— Я: «Собираюсь уходить, не могу работать по ИП. У меня семья, ипотека, а деньги я получаю раз в два месяца. Мне предлагают нормальную зарплату с выплатами по ТК». 

— Руководитель: «Почему сразу не сказал, что хочешь получать как по ТК?». 

— Я: «А что, так можно было?»

В итоге меня удержали. Стали платить как по ТК два раза в месяц и подняли зарплату до 100 тысяч рублей. Ситуация нормализовалась: не нужно было занимать деньги и волноваться, что зарплату задержат.

Попытка уйти в автотестирование и точка невозврата

Я остался в компании, куда устраивался как ИП. Закрыл 10 боевых задач по автотестам, плотно работал с разработчиками. Я надеялся, что вскоре наша команда сможет полностью перейти в автоматизацию. Для меня это казалось логичным продолжением карьерного пути с большим спросом на рынке.

Выяснилось, что наша команда не будет участвовать в автотестах. Их писали и запускали московской команде, а моя команда в Белгороде не имела к этому доступа. Единственный вариант — перевестись в Москву. Но для меня это означало бросить дом и семью. Я сказал себе: «Да нафиг надо», и открыл резюме.

Снова выхожу на рынок. Начал мониторить вакансии и смотреть, сколько стоят тестировщики. Нашёл вакансию с вилкой до 180 тысяч, откликнулся. Начали общаться, но предложили оформление через ИП. Я уже знал, чем это может обернуться и отказался. 

Ещё проходил собеседование на позицию тестировщика в крупный российский банк, но долго ждал финального решения. Пока они тянули с вердиктом, меня перехватил Outlines Tech. У них мне понравилось общение на собеседовании: говорили без лишней формальности и по делу. Диалог был примерно такой: «Вот задача, вот команда, вот что надо делать. Готов?». В итоге мне подобрали проект, и я ушёл.

Все мои истории прохождения собеседований не влезают в кейс. Если вам интересно, что спрашивали, какие были задания и как понять, стоит ли соглашаться на оффер — читайте мой пост в Telegram-канале. Будет полезно тем, кто сейчас ищет работу в IT

От автотестов я в итоге отказался, потому что как ручной тестировщик стою дороже. Сейчас я Senior QA и чувствую себя на своём месте. Я человек, который может сказать: «Вот так делать не надо, а надо так. Сейчас расскажу почему». Могу объяснить, почему процесс не работает, в чём баг, где сломается логика. Или, например, прийти к аналитику или разработчику и сказать, что нужно пересмотреть задачу. 

Итог: несбывшаяся мечта — не провал

Я шёл к разработке 10 лет, но по дороге понял, что представлял её не так. Это не про творчество, а про ежедневную борьбу с дедлайнами, архитектурой, рутиной и ожиданиями. Чтобы вырасти в сильного специалиста, мне нужно было бы потратить ещё несколько лет на учёбу. Я понял, что не хочу и не могу себе это позволить. Зато именно этот путь открыл для меня тестирование — профессию, в которой я реализовался.

В тестировании мне пригодился весь прошлый опыт: подработки в студенчестве, техподдержка, неудачи в SAP. Этот разносторонний опыт дал мне широкий технический кругозор. Сейчас я вижу не только баг, но и видеть продукт целиком и улучшать его. Поэтому я не жалею, что не стал разработчиком.

Моё мнение: разработка — это не то, о чём могут сейчас рассказывать на курсах. Там не покажут, как реально устроены процессы, как работает команда, сколько ответственности, давления и рутины. Так же и с тестированием — оно не проще, просто другое. И если кто-то хочет работать в IT только ради денег, то лучше идти в бизнес. Здесь без интереса и желания вряд ли получится вырасти.

Что я хотел сказать своей историей: несбывшаяся мечта — не конец жизни. Иногда она просто показывает направление, а дальше всё зависит от того, что вы с этим сделаете. 

Если чувствуете, что застряли в карьерном развитии и не знаете, что делать, прочитайте этот пост в Telegram. Там мои коллеги собрали вопросы и инструменты, которые помогают разобраться в себе и найти подходящее направление.

А у вас было так, что карьерный план не сработал? Или добились должности, а потом поняли — это вообще не ваше? Что помогло перестроиться и найти своё место?

Теги:
Хабы:
+5
Комментарии9

Публикации

Информация

Сайт
outlines.tech
Дата регистрации
Дата основания
Численность
201–500 человек
Местоположение
Россия